Captions for Every Wedding Event
Each wedding ceremony has its own vibe, and your captions should reflect that energy. Mehendi captions often focus on the intricate henna patterns, the laughter shared during application, and the anticipation of the wedding day. Haldi captions celebrate the golden glow, family bonding, and the playful chaos of the ceremony. Sangeet night calls for captions about dancing, music, and family performances.
Reception captions tend to be more formal and celebratory, acknowledging the new beginning and thanking guests for their blessings. Pre-wedding shoot captions are all about the couple's chemistry and their love story. Honeymoon captions blend romance with travel excitement, documenting the first adventures as a married couple. Understanding the tone of each event helps you choose captions that feel authentic and appropriate.
The Power of Wedding Hashtags
Wedding hashtags serve multiple purposes — they help organize photos from your event, increase post visibility, and create a searchable collection of memories. A good wedding hashtag strategy combines generic popular tags (like #IndianWedding or #ShaadiSeason) with personalized couple-specific hashtags that are unique to your celebration.
For maximum reach on Instagram, use 8-12 relevant hashtags per post. Mix high-volume tags that expose your post to wider audiences with niche tags that target wedding enthusiasts. Event-specific hashtags like #MehendiCeremony or #HaldiVibes help categorize your content. Romantic vs. Funny vs. Emotional Captions
Choosing the right mood for your caption is just as important as choosing the right words. Romantic captions work best for couple portraits, phera moments, and intimate shots. They express love, commitment, and the beauty of finding your person. These captions often use metaphors from nature, poetry, and timeless love stories.
Funny captions are perfect for candid moments, haldi chaos, sangeet bloopers, and behind-the-scenes content. Indian weddings are full of humor — from the groom's dramatic entry to the uncle who dances at every function. Humor makes your posts relatable and shareable, often getting more engagement than serious captions.
Emotional captions suit bidaai moments, father-daughter dances, parent tributes, and milestone moments. They acknowledge the bittersweet nature of weddings — the joy of new beginnings mixed with the tears of letting go. These captions connect on a deeper level and often receive heartfelt comments from family and friends.
Tips for Maximum Social Media Engagement
- Post at peak hours: Share wedding content between 7-9 PM IST when engagement is highest on Indian Instagram.
- Keep captions concise: Instagram shows only the first 125 characters before "more" — put your best line first.
- Use emojis strategically: 2-3 relevant emojis increase engagement by up to 48% compared to text-only captions.
- Tag your photographer: This increases reach through cross-promotion and professional networks.
- Create a unique wedding hashtag: Combine your names creatively for a personalized hashtag guests can also use.
- Mix content types: Alternate between carousel posts, reels, and single photos with different caption styles.
